Key Facts

  • Axes's instance of is recorded as album[3].
  • Axes's genre is post-rock[4].
  • Axes followed The Power Out[5].
  • Axes was followed by No Shouts, No Calls[6].
  • Among the performers on Axes was Electrelane[7].
  • Axes's record label is recorded as Too Pure[8].
  • Axes was released on 2005[9].
